We’re looking for a seasoned Product Designer to join the Monetization team and take on some of the company’s most impactful design challenges. This unique role spans two of the three groups within Monetization, requiring someone who can navigate complex systems, collaborate cross-functionally, and drive high-quality design across a range of business-critical surfaces. From refining our billing and invoicing experiences to shaping the future of Figma’s monetization strategy, this designer will have the opportunity to influence how we grow and scale while ensuring our user experience meets Figma’s high craft bar.
This role requires a designer who is both highly strategic and deeply detail-oriented. You should be comfortable working in technically complex domains, thinking systematically, and adapting to new insights or evolving requirements. We’re looking for someone who can partner with other designers while owning and driving larger strategic initiatives. Strong storytelling, collaboration, and visual design skills are key, as this role involves working closely with cross-functional partners to translate business needs into thoughtful, user-centered solutions. If you're excited about crafting elegant solutions to complex monetization challenges, we’d love to hear from you!
This is a full time role that can be held from one of our US hubs or remotely in the United States.
